ACADEMIC SCHOLARSHIPS FOR ENTERING FRESHMEN:

High school seniors/entering freshmen are automatically considered for all university-wide academic scholarships once they are accepted to UAB. Merit scholarships are awarded on a first come-first served basis to eligible entering freshmen. Students who wish to be considered for merit scholarships should postmark the undergraduate application and all supporting credentials (official transcript and official ACT and/or SAT scores) by December 1 of the senior year in high school.  Admission applications completed after December 1 of the senior year will be considered on a funds-available basis.  Apply on-line at www.uab.edu/apply.

FRESHMAN HOUSING SCHOLARSHIPS:

New freshmen may be considered for a limited number of On-campus Housing scholarships once they are accepted to UAB. On-campus Housing scholarships are awarded in the amount of $2,000.

Applications for On-Campus Housing scholarships must be postmarked by February 13, 2010. Consideration is based on academic achievement, leadership, service, and extracurricular activities.

ACADEMIC SCHOLARSHIPS FOR TRANSFER STUDENTS:

Transfer students transferring from 2-year community colleges or 4-year colleges or universities are automatically considered for all university-wide transfer academic scholarships once they are accepted to UAB. Transfer scholarships are awarded only to students beginning in the fall term of the year. Students who wish to be considered for transfer academic scholarships should be admitted no later than February 1 prior to the fall semester you plan to begin. For the Transfer Excellence Scholarship and the Transfer Scholarship of Distinction, preference will be given to any 2-year or 4-year transfer student who is admitted by the February 1st deadline date and has earned 60 hours of transferable credit by the time the student transfers to UAB the following fall term.  For the Phi Theta Kappa Scholarship, preference will be given to 2-year community college transfer students only who have been admitted by the February 1st deadline date, are a member of Phi Theta Kappa, and have 60 hours of transferable credit by the time they transfer to UAB in the fall.  Contact your school and/or department to find out how to apply for school-specific scholarships.

ACADEMIC SCHOLARSHIPS FOR CURRENT UAB STUDENTS:

The university-wide scholarship application for currently enrolled students is available in the Financial Aid Office from October to February of every year.  All applications and supporting documentation must be submitted by February 1 for consideration.  Most scholarships are awarded in the spring term and go into effect the following academic year.  For a complete list of UAB scholarships, please visit the link below.
